21 #----------------------------------------------------------------------------
22 # On command line:
23 #
24 # make all = Make software.
25 #
26 # make clean = Clean out built project files.
27 #
28 # make coff = Convert ELF to AVR COFF.
29 #
30 # make extcoff = Convert ELF to AVR Extended COFF.
31 #
32 # make program = Download the hex file to the device, using avrdude.
33 # Please customize the avrdude settings below first!
34 #
35 # make dfu = Download the hex file to the device, using dfu-programmer (must
36 # have dfu-programmer installed).
37 #
38 # make flip = Download the hex file to the device, using Atmel FLIP (must
39 # have Atmel FLIP installed).
40 #
41 # make dfu-ee = Download the eeprom file to the device, using dfu-programmer
42 # (must have dfu-programmer installed).
43 #
44 # make flip-ee = Download the eeprom file to the device, using Atmel FLIP
45 # (must have Atmel FLIP installed).
46 #
47 # make doxygen = Generate DoxyGen documentation for the project (must have
48 # DoxyGen installed)
49 #
50 # make debug = Start either simulavr or avarice as specified for debugging,
51 # with avr-gdb or avr-insight as the front end for debugging.
52 #
53 # make filename.s = Just compile filename.c into the assembler code only.
54 #
55 # make filename.i = Create a preprocessed source file for use in submitting
56 # bug reports to the GCC project.
57 #
58 # To rebuild project do "make clean" then "make all".

75
76 # Processor frequency.
77 # This will define a symbol, F_CPU, in all source code files equal to the
78 # processor frequency in Hz. You can then use this symbol in your source code to
79 # calculate timings. Do NOT tack on a 'UL' at the end, this will be done
80 # automatically to create a 32-bit value in your source code.
81 #
82 # This will be an integer division of F_USB below, as it is sourced by
83 # F_USB after it has run through any CPU prescalers. Note that this value
84 # does not *change* the processor frequency - it should merely be updated to
85 # reflect the processor speed set externally so that the code can use accurate
86 # software delays.
87 F_CPU = 8000000
88
89
90 # Input clock frequency.
91 # This will define a symbol, F_USB, in all source code files equal to the
92 # input clock frequency (before any prescaling is performed) in Hz. This value may
93 # differ from F_CPU if prescaling is used on the latter, and is required as the
94 # raw input clock is fed directly to the PLL sections of the AVR for high speed
95 # clock generation for the USB and other AVR subsections. Do NOT tack on a 'UL'
96 # at the end, this will be done automatically to create a 32-bit value in your
97 # source code.
98 #
99 # If no clock division is performed on the input clock inside the AVR (via the
100 # CPU clock adjust registers or the clock division fuses), this will be equal to F_CPU.
101 F_USB = $(F_CPU)
